The landscape of ai-driven tech advancements


AI’s integration into emerging technologies is creating a synergy that accelerates innovation. From smart cities to autonomous vehicles, AI is the engine behind smarter, faster, and more efficient solutions.


Take, for example, the rise of edge computing combined with AI. Instead of sending data to centralized servers, AI algorithms process information locally on devices. This reduces latency and enhances real-time decision-making. Imagine manufacturing plants where machines predict failures before they happen, or healthcare devices that monitor patient vitals and alert doctors instantly.


Another area is quantum computing. While still in its infancy, AI algorithms are being developed to run on quantum machines, promising to solve complex problems that classical computers can’t handle efficiently. This could revolutionize fields like cryptography, drug discovery, and financial modeling.


The fusion of AI with the Internet of Things (IoT) is also noteworthy. Smart sensors embedded in everything from agriculture to logistics collect vast amounts of data. AI analyzes this data to optimize operations, reduce waste, and improve sustainability.


These examples show how AI is not just a feature but a foundational element in emerging technologies. It’s a catalyst that transforms potential into practical, scalable solutions.

How AI is transforming industries through emerging technologies


The impact of AI-driven tech advancements spans multiple sectors. Let’s explore some concrete examples:


  • Healthcare: AI-powered diagnostic tools analyze medical images with remarkable accuracy, assisting doctors in early disease detection. Personalized medicine, driven by AI algorithms, tailors treatments to individual genetic profiles, improving outcomes.


  • Finance: AI models detect fraudulent transactions in real time, safeguarding assets. Algorithmic trading uses AI to analyze market trends and execute trades faster than any human could.


  • Manufacturing: Predictive maintenance powered by AI reduces downtime and extends equipment life. Robotics integrated with AI perform complex assembly tasks, increasing precision and efficiency.


  • Retail: AI enhances customer experience through personalized recommendations and chatbots that provide instant support. Inventory management systems use AI to forecast demand and optimize stock levels.


  • Transportation: Autonomous vehicles rely on AI to navigate safely and efficiently. Traffic management systems use AI to reduce congestion and emissions.

Which 3 jobs will survive AI?


There’s a lot of talk about AI replacing jobs, but it’s equally important to focus on roles that will endure and even thrive. Here are three categories of jobs that AI is unlikely to replace anytime soon:


  1. Creative and strategic roles: AI can analyze data and generate content, but it lacks the human intuition and emotional intelligence needed for creative problem-solving and strategic decision-making. Leaders who can envision the future and inspire teams will remain indispensable.


  2. Complex interpersonal roles: Jobs that require empathy, negotiation, and nuanced communication—such as therapists, diplomats, and senior executives—are difficult for AI to replicate. Human connection is a critical component here.


  3. Technical and AI oversight roles: As AI systems become more prevalent, the demand for professionals who can design, monitor, and improve these systems will grow. This includes AI ethicists, cybersecurity experts, and data scientists.


Understanding which roles will survive helps you plan workforce development and talent acquisition strategies. It also highlights the importance of upskilling and reskilling your teams to complement AI capabilities.


Practical steps to harness AI innovations in your organization


Adopting AI-driven tech advancements requires more than just technology investment. It demands a strategic approach:


  • Assess your current capabilities: Identify where AI can add the most value in your operations. Look for repetitive tasks, data-rich processes, and areas where decision-making can be enhanced.


  • Build cross-functional teams: Combine AI experts with domain specialists to ensure solutions are practical and aligned with business goals.


  • Invest in data quality and governance: AI’s effectiveness depends on the quality of data it processes. Establish robust data management practices.


  • Pilot and iterate: Start with small-scale projects to test AI applications. Use feedback to refine and scale successful initiatives.


  • Focus on security and ethics: AI introduces new risks, especially in cybersecurity and privacy. Implement safeguards and ethical guidelines to build trust.


  • Educate and engage your workforce: Communicate the benefits and changes AI will bring. Provide training to help employees adapt and thrive.


By following these steps, you can transform AI innovations from abstract concepts into tangible business outcomes.
